Wolfgang Reichl is a scholar working on Artificial Intelligence, Signal Processing and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Wolfgang Reichl has authored 20 papers receiving a total of 121 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Artificial Intelligence, 6 papers in Signal Processing and 3 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in Wolfgang Reichl’s work include Speech Recognition and Synthesis (9 papers), Speech and Audio Processing (3 papers) and ICT Impact and Policies (3 papers). Wolfgang Reichl is often cited by papers focused on Speech Recognition and Synthesis (9 papers), Speech and Audio Processing (3 papers) and ICT Impact and Policies (3 papers). Wolfgang Reichl collaborates with scholars based in Germany, France and Austria. Wolfgang Reichl's co-authors include Wu Chou, Bob Carpenter, Jennifer Chu‐Carroll, A. Weindl and Peter Reichl and has published in prestigious journals such as IEEE Transactions on Wireless Communications, Speech Communication and IEEE Transactions on Speech and Audio Processing.
